This book provides an analysis of the principles, mathematics and analytical tools used in chemical, microbial and reactor kinetics. The book also presents an up-to-date description of important chemical processes in aquatic environments. Aquatic photochemistry and correlation methods to predict process rates are covered. Numerous examples are included, and each chapter contains a detailed bibliography and problems set.
